华为云国际站注册:J2EE连接MySQL数据库实践指南
一、引言
在当今数字化时代,企业级应用开发离不开稳定高效的数据库支持。作为Java企业级开发的核心平台,J2EE(现称Jakarta EE)与MySQL数据库的结合为开发者提供了强大的数据管理能力。本文将详细介绍如何在华为云国际站注册并使用其云服务,实现J2EE应用与MySQL数据库的高效连接,同时展示华为云在此场景下的独特优势。
二、华为云国际站注册与准备
2.1 注册华为云国际站账户
访问华为云国际站官网(www.huaweicloud.com/intl/en-us/),点击”注册”按钮填写邮箱、手机号等信息完成验证。华为云提供多语言支持,全球用户均可便捷注册。
2.2 开通云数据库MySQL服务
登录控制台后,在”数据库”服务中选择”云数据库MySQL”,根据业务需求选择实例规格(华为云提供从1核1G到32核256G的灵活配置),设置root密码并完成购买。华为云MySQL支持5.6/5.7/8.0多个版本,兼容性极佳。

三、J2EE连接MySQL的配置步骤
3.1 环境准备
确保开发环境已安装:
- JDK 8+
- Eclipse/IntelliJ IDEA等IDE
- Tomcat 9+或WildFly应用服务器
- MySQL Connector/J驱动(华为云提供优化版驱动下载)
3.2 数据库连接配置
在华为云控制台获取数据库连接信息:
// 典型连接参数示例
String url = "jdbc:mysql://{华为云实例地址}:3306/dbname?useSSL=true";
String user = "root";
String password = "华为云设置的密码";
华为云数据库默认开启SSL加密,保障数据传输安全。
3.3 J2EE中的三种连接方式
方式一:JDBC直接连接
Class.forName("com.mysql.jdbc.Driver");
Connection conn = DriverManager.getConnection(url, user, password);
方式二:JNDI数据源(推荐生产环境使用)
在context.xml中配置:
方式三:Hibernate/JPA连接
四、华为云的技术优势
4.1 高性能网络架构
华为云全球部署的优质BGP网络,使数据库访问延迟低于5ms(同地域),配合智能路由选择,确保跨国业务同样流畅。
4.2 企业级安全防护
提供:
- VPC网络隔离
- 数据库透明加密(TDE)
- SQL注入防御系统
- 操作审计日志
4.3 高可用保障
华为云MySQL服务默认配置:
- 主备双节点部署
- 自动故障切换(RTO<30s)
- 数据多副本存储(可靠性99.9999999%)
4.4 专业运维支持
提供:
- 性能监控仪表盘
- 慢SQL分析工具
- 一键扩容功能
- 7×24小时技术支持
五、常见问题解决方案
5.1 连接超时处理
在连接字符串添加参数:
connectTimeout=3000&socketTimeout=60000
5.2 连接池优化建议
华为云建议配置:
- 初始连接数:5-10
- 最大连接数:根据CPU核心数×2设置
- 验证查询:SELECT 1
5.3 字符集设置
在url中添加:
characterEncoding=utf8&useUnicode=true
六、总结
通过华为云国际站注册并使用其MySQL数据库服务,J2EE开发者可以获得:
- 极简部署:3分钟即可创建生产级数据库实例
- 企业级可靠性:99.95%的服务可用性SLA保障
- 全球覆盖:在亚太、欧洲、拉美等地区均可获得低延迟访问
- 成本优化:按需付费模式比自建数据库节省40%以上成本
华为云完善的生态体系和技术支持,使其成为企业级J2EE应用连接MySQL数据库的理想选择。建议开发者充分利用华为云提供的监控工具和性能优化建议,持续提升应用系统的数据处理能力。
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/412168.html